After the cancellation of Shakira’s concerts in Medellín with his tour ‘Women no longer cry Tour’, finally the Barranquilla was presented last weekend in the Antioquia capital giving great surprise to all their assistants.

His first date was attended by Maluma, while the second night with Carlos Vives, which He cheered the spectacle attendees who did not hesitate to share their videos of these moments on social networks making themselves viral.

However, ‘La Loba’ was not saved from controversy since many Internet users criticized the fact of having invited singers to these shows Compared to Barranquilla and Bogotá, where he also appeared but without companions.

The comments were more prevalent in their hometown, Barranquilla; where people showed their discomfort and disappointment to “favoritism” which showed Medellín and his rescheduled concerts.

Great entertainment figures such as the journalist and presenter, Diva Jessurum did not hide their discontent with Shakira’s actions, arguing that the “superior treatment” that gave the city of the eternal spring was evident.

In the video that the journalist shared on social networks, he accompanied him a message in which he revealed his controversial opunion: “Don’t hate me Shakira! If I stay quiet, I stall!” .

Although she said that she has always supported the Barranquilla since its inception, he added that “that happened in Medellín had to happen in Barranquilla”, since The Barranquilleros were waiting for her to invite local artists and worldwide to be part of the show.

So far Shakira has not spoken about it, however, not everything is claims and bad comments; Social Network Users have defended the singer saying that It is understandable to act because these concerts were canceled and reprogrammed by what many attendees who traveled to Medellín for the first dates had economic losses And they see it as a type of compensation for what happened inviting the detractors to put aside regionalism and be more empathic.
